Lyndon Simmons, the owner of the popular Noosa beachfront restaurant Sails, has listed his newly finished Sunshine Beach home.

Simmons's development company recently completed the Park Crescent duplex, selling the other property off the plan in 2018 for $3.45 million, with settlement only occurring in May.

He transferred the other part of the duplex to his name in 2018.

The home, at the rear of the block, has three bedrooms and three bathrooms across its 255 sqm living space.

The open plan living area is located on the top level, featuring sliding glass doors to an ocean view balcony.

A glass lift runs from the living space to the guest retreat on the bottom level which opens to the rear garden complete with a deck and swimming pool, as well as a private path that leads directly to the beach.

Two more bedrooms sit on the middle level, one a master suite with its own bathroom.

Tom Offermann Real Estate Noosa agent Roark Walsh has the listing. 

Three years ago Simmons tried to sell the prime waterfront site of Sails, on the pricey beachfront Hastings Street, with expectations it could fetch $11 million.
